
The vscapi.dll file is a Dynamic Link Library (DLL) primarily associated with the Roland Virtual Sound Canvas (VSC) software. It acts as an Application Programming Interface (API) that allows the software to communicate with Windows and handle sound processing tasks. What is vscapi.dll?
If the file exists but isn't working, try registering it manually.
If you encounter persistent issues, the solutions range from a simple repair installation to advanced manual registration. In worst-case scenarios, a full reinstall of the parent software will almost always restore functionality. vscapi.dll
Recommendation: Run a full scan with Windows Defender or Malwarebytes if you suspect a malicious version.
Historical discussions involve changing specific opcodes (e.g., changing a ) at certain offsets (like ) to fix trial version issues in legacy software. The vscapi
After installation, return to msconfig, choose Normal Startup, and reboot again.
Because file names can be spoofed, always verify the digital signature. If the file exists but isn't working, try
vscapi.dll – Utility or Threat?vscapi.dll?File Name: vscapi.dll
Typical Location: C:\Program Files (x86)\Common Files\Microsoft Shared\VSA\9.0\ or similar VSA (Visual Studio for Applications) paths.
Legitimate Purpose: It is the Visual Studio for Applications (VSA) API component. VSA is a deprecated technology that allowed applications to host the .NET scripting engine (similar to VBA in Office).
How to fix vscapi.dll issues